Brazilian government and the question of child labor: a sociohistorical study
To analyze child labor is not an easy task due to the complexity of this question. This study aims: to analyze how children and adolescents have been treated historically; point out the advances in Brazilian Laws concerning this segment, focusing on the child labor.
